A Python package to aggregate and reduce water distribution network models

Overview

MAGNets is a Python package designed to perform the reduction and aggregation of water distribution network models. The software is capable of reducing a network around an optional operating point and allows the user to customize which junctions they would like retained in the reduced model.

Installation: Stable release

To install MAGNets, run this command in your terminal:

.. code:: python

pip install magnets

This is the preferred method to install MAGNets, as it will always install the most recent stable release.

If you don’t have pip installed, this Python installation guide_ can guide you through the process.

Installation: From sources

The sources for MAGNets can be downloaded from the Github repo.

You can either clone the public repository:

.. code:: python

git clone git://github.com/meghnathomas/magnets

Or download the tarball:

.. code:: python

curl -OJL https://github.com/meghnathomas/magnets/tarball/master

Once you have a copy of the source, you can install it with:

.. code:: python

python setup.py install
